Almost everyone who is building a network marketing business online uses at least one mlm landing page (also called a lead capture page).

A landing page or lead capture page is a website that traffic is directed to. Visitors can be directed there by almost any media. The most common ways in mlm are by following a hyperlink in an email or by receiving the web address using printed media like an ad or drop card.

A well-designed landing page performs one specific task. The most common use in network marketing is to collect an interested prospect's contact information for later follow up by getting them to fill out a form on the page.

How many leads complete the form on a landing page is determined by several factors. The quantity and quality of traffic sent to the page and the design of the page itself are both critical. However, they are separate topics in themselves and covered in other articles.

Those factors aside, how much and exactly what information you ask the lead to provide controls what percentage of the traffic complete the form as requested. This is known as conversion rate.

Decide on exactly what your goal is before designing a landing or lead capture page. The most common ones are to build a list of subscribers, generate leads with phone numbers, and to filter or pre-qualify your leads.

If your goal is to build your list or generate leads, be sure to only ask for the necessary information. Any time you ask for more, your conversion rate will go down. After many years of use and testing, my best converting pages for building an email list only ask for the lead's first name and email address. The conversion would be as good or better just capturing the email address, but I get the first name to be able to personalize the emails I send.

Only when you are trying to filter your prospects do you want to ask additional questions such as income goal, previous background, etc.

Most people in networ marketing hurt their conversion rates by asking for too much information on their mlm lead capture or landing pages!
